I'm a small contractor who rents specialized tools on occasion. Concrete grinders, floor sanders, sheet rock lifts, post hole diggers etc. Rental has always allowed me to get the job done on the customers nickel and not my own. It's a good way to go for occasional use. As a brother, friend to women, all round good guy and homeowner I've had reason to rent Bobcats several times over the years and 2 years ago a mini excavator to dig these footings on my own house. Rental has been money well spent. For excavator stuff there's an added bonus in that you tell your buddies that you're renting it on Saturday and they'll be over - usually with the beer for afterwards - wanting to get a little seat time on it. You pay your occasional dues to the gang and get your footings dug too.
